Next week sees the penultimate tennis tournament of the season- the ATP Paris. Most of the top players are taking part and I hope that we can find the winner this week instead of the runner up.
I will stick with my method of picking the most likely winner and looking for a good value bet in the other half of the draw. It looks a really good draw for Federer this week and the 4-1 on him is probably a decent bet. I am struggling to see who can stop him getting to the final.
The player I am proposing to back is Kei Nishikori. He has Djokovic and Murray in the same half but Murray must be worn out and Djokovic can now add a baby to his injury and recent marriage. I think indoors is Nishikori's best surface and he has a W 8 L 0 record on this surface this season. He is rested and should give us a decent sweat.
Suggest Nishikori £10 e/w @ 16-1 with Ladbrokes.
